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| African Hawk-Eagle | Browneye skate |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Elasmobranchii |
| Order | Accipitriformes (Hawks & Eagles) | Rajiformes (Rajiformes) |
| Family | Accipitridae (Hawks & Eagles) | Rajidae |
| Genus | Aquila (True Eagles) | Okamejei |
| Species | Aquila spilogaster | Okamejei schmidti |
